Ingredients:
- 4 cups red seedless grapes, halved
- 4 cups green seedless grapes, halved
- 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up sour cream
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/2 cup packed brown sugar
- 1/4 cup chopped pecans, for topping
Preparing the Creamy Dressing
Okay, let’s get started with the heart of this Creamy Grape Salad the dressing! This is what makes it so incredibly delicious and addictive. Trust me, you’ll want to lick the bowl clean!
- Soften the Cream Cheese: First things first, make sure your cream cheese is nice and soft. This is crucial for a smooth and lump-free dressing. If you forgot to take it out of the fridge ahead of time (we’ve all been there!), you can microwave it in 15-second intervals, checking and stirring each time, until it’s soft enough to easily blend. Be careful not to melt it!
- Combine Cream Cheese and Sour Cream: In a large mixing bowl, add the softened cream cheese and sour cream. I prefer using a stand mixer with the paddle attachment for this, but a hand mixer works just as well. You can even do it by hand with a sturdy whisk if you’re feeling ambitious!
- Mix Until Smooth: Beat the cream cheese and sour cream together until they are completely smooth and creamy. This might take a few minutes, so be patient. Scrape down the sides of the bowl occasionally to ensure everything is evenly incorporated. We’re aiming for a velvety texture here.
- Add Sugar and Vanilla: Now, it’s time to sweeten things up! Add the granulated sugar and vanilla extract to the cream cheese mixture.
- Mix Again: Continue mixing until the sugar is fully dissolved and the dressing is light and fluffy. Give it a taste and adjust the sugar if needed. Some people prefer a sweeter salad, while others like it a little less sweet. It’s all about personal preference!
- Chill the Dressing (Optional but Recommended): While not strictly necessary, I highly recommend chilling the dressing for at least 30 minutes before adding the grapes. This allows the flavors to meld together and the dressing to thicken slightly, resulting in a more cohesive and flavorful salad. Just cover the bowl with plastic wrap and pop it in the fridge.
Preparing the Grapes
While the dressing is chilling (or not, if you’re impatient!), let’s get the grapes ready. This part is super easy, but it’s important to do it right to ensure the best possible salad.
- Wash the Grapes: Thoroughly wash both the red and green grapes under cold running water. Make sure to remove any stems or damaged grapes.
- Halve the Grapes: Using a sharp knife, carefully halve each grape. This makes them easier to eat and allows the dressing to coat them more evenly. Plus, it just looks prettier!
- Dry the Grapes (Important!): This is a crucial step! After halving the grapes, pat them dry with paper towels. Excess moisture will make the dressing watery and prevent it from sticking to the grapes properly. We want a nice, thick coating of creamy goodness on every single grape!
Assembling the Creamy Grape Salad
Okay, the moment we’ve all been waiting for! It’s time to bring everything together and create this amazing Creamy Grape Salad. Get ready for a burst of flavor and a whole lot of deliciousness!
- Combine Grapes and Dressing: In a large bowl (the same one you used for the dressing is fine, just make sure it’s clean!), gently combine the halved grapes and the creamy dressing.
- Mix Gently: Use a rubber spatula or a large spoon to gently fold the grapes into the dressing. Be careful not to overmix, as this can cause the grapes to release their juices and make the salad watery. We want the grapes to be evenly coated with the dressing, but still retain their shape and texture.
- Chill the Salad: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ate the salad for at least 1 hour, or preferably longer. This allows the flavors to meld together even further and the salad to chill completely. The longer it chills, the better it tastes! I often make this salad the day before I plan to serve it, as it’s even more delicious after sitting in the fridge overnight.
Preparing the Topping
The final touch! This crunchy, sweet topping adds the perfect textural contrast to the creamy grapes. Don’t skip this step it really elevates the salad to the next level!
- Combine Brown Sugar and Pecans: In a small bowl, combine the packed brown sugar and chopped pecans. Make sure the brown sugar is packed tightly when measuring it, as this will affect the sweetness of the topping.
- Mix Well: Mix the brown sugar and pecans together until they are evenly combined.
Final Touches and Serving
Almost there! Just a few more steps and you’ll be enjoying this incredible Creamy Grape Salad. Get ready for rave reviews!
- Sprinkle Topping: Just before serving, sprinkle the brown sugar and pecan mixture evenly over the top of the chilled grape salad. This prevents the brown sugar from dissolving into the dressing and keeps the pecans nice and crunchy.
- Serve and Enjoy!: Serve the Creamy Grape Salad immediately and enjoy! This salad is perfect for potlucks, barbecues, picnics, or any occasion where you want to impress your friends and family with a delicious and easy-to-make dish.
Tips and Variations:
- Use Different Types of Grapes: Feel free to experiment with different types of grapes, such as black seedless grapes or even cotton candy grapes for a unique flavor.
- Add Other Fruits: You can also add other fruits to the salad, such as blueberries, strawberries, or mandarin oranges. Just make sure to adjust the amount of dressing accordingly.
- Use Greek Yogurt: For a healthier version, you can substitute Greek yogurt for some or all of the sour cream. This will add a tangy flavor and reduce the fat content.
- Add a Hint of Cinnamon: For a warm and cozy flavor, try adding a pinch of cinnamon to the brown sugar and pecan topping.
- Make it Ahead: This salad is best made ahead of time, as the flavors meld together and the salad chills completely. You can prepare the salad up to 24 hours in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Just add the topping right before serving.
- Nut-Free Option: If you have a nut allergy, you can omit the pecans from the topping or substitute them with toasted sunflower seeds or coconut flakes.
Storage Instructions:
Store leftover Creamy Grape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ep in mind that the salad may become slightly watery over time, but it will still be delicious!
